Some cereals chase trends. Cocoa Pebbles doesn't bother. Post has been running this formula — rice-based, cocoa-coated, absurdly light — since 1970, and the consistency is part of the appeal. You know what you're getting, and what you're getting is genuinely good.
The texture is the thing that separates Cocoa Pebbles from the broader chocolate cereal field. Those small, flat rice pieces stay crisp longer than you'd expect, and the cocoa coating dissolves into the milk in a way that turns the last third of the bowl into something approaching chocolate milk. That's not a flaw — for a certain kind of cereal eater, it's the whole point.
At 15 ounces per box and four boxes in a pack, this Amazon listing runs about $32.46, which works out to roughly $0.54 per ounce. That's not bargain-bin pricing, but it's reasonable for bulk convenience, especially for families or anyone who doesn't want to make a grocery run every two weeks. Subscribe-and-save options can push the value further.
The four-pack format is best suited to households with kids, or adults who are honest with themselves about their cereal habits. A single box disappears quickly. Having four on hand removes the low-stock anxiety that plagues dedicated fans of this particular cereal.
Two caveats worth naming: the sugar content is real — 9 grams per serving — so this isn't a daily driver for everyone. And the Amazon third-party seller situation means you're not always buying from the most predictable source, which can affect freshness timing. Neither issue undermines the product itself, but both are worth factoring into the decision.
